Home › Forums › WoodMart support forum › Avoid an excessive DOM size
Avoid an excessive DOM size
- This topic has 10 replies, 3 voices, and was last updated 9 months, 2 weeks ago by Aizaz Imtiaz Awan.
-
AuthorPosts
-
January 28, 2024 at 9:10 pm #534318
satishreesareesParticipantHi we are getting this issue of dome size so we want solution for this please look into this and thanks
Attachments:
You must be logged in to view attached files.January 29, 2024 at 3:29 pm #534555
Aizaz Imtiaz AwanKeymasterHello,
Avoid an excessive DOM size. The number of DOM elements are generated in the process of content building. All page builder elements are DOM elements. If you want to reduce DOM elements you will have to reduce the content: widgets, products, menu items, and others.
Best Regards.
February 1, 2024 at 7:55 pm #535974
satishreesareesParticipanthow to reduce this ?
please share the step to solve this.
February 2, 2024 at 9:46 am #536071
Aizaz Imtiaz AwanKeymasterHello,
If you see the report, you can see that all DIV elements there have specific CSS classes and they come from some of the installed plugins, not from the theme. Our WoodMart is one of the most optimized themes on the market.
All page builder elements are DOM elements. If you want to reduce DOM elements you will have to reduce the content: widgets, products, menu items, and others.
Best Regards.
February 2, 2024 at 10:06 pm #536337
satishreesareesParticipantthe problem with your team is you people never accept your fault andd try to prove yourself always best.
and espacily you Aizaz, you have never given any proper solution to any of the problem that we have ever mentioned,
you are saying that your theme is most optimized them,” check the screenshot that i have attached in the start of the topic.check the class name it is from woodmart theme”
dont be extra smart and try to help us.
February 3, 2024 at 3:48 am #536364
jackennilsParticipantWell, he’s right. The less content on a single page, the less DOM elements have to be rendered. Best practise: Delete your page and there are 0 DOMs to be rendered. 100% optimization. 🙂
February 3, 2024 at 2:59 pm #536461
Aizaz Imtiaz AwanKeymasterHello @satishreesarees,
Here is some steps how to reduce Dom size:
01. Enable this option for all dropdowns with HTML blocks via Appearance -> Menus. It is very useful to reduce the DOM size on the initial page load and improve the performance.
https://ibb.co/2s0MLNjAll these options can reduce your page size by 10-40% but you need to check everything carefully after enabling/disabling any of the mentioned options.
02. Don’t create bloated pages with tons of different sliders, animations, carousels and products. Note that every element on the page increases its complexity and DOM size. That would lead to further problems with performance. So keep it as simple and clean as possible.
Best Regards.
February 4, 2024 at 10:42 am #536582
satishreesareesParticipantthe image link that you have shared is not opening, and we have not added any unusefull things
the issue is with the logo on the home page as you can see on screenshot
February 5, 2024 at 12:22 pm #536769
Aizaz Imtiaz AwanKeymasterHello,
The image I have shared is working fine. Check back your site and check the link.
What is the issue with the logo? The logo is showing fine on your site.
Best Regards.
February 6, 2024 at 6:58 pm #537380
satishreesareesParticipantthe problem is i have already told you, DOM size
February 7, 2024 at 4:32 pm #537709
Aizaz Imtiaz AwanKeymasterHello,
You can add that all DOM elements are necessary and we try to avoid using unnecessary HTML tags and improve this in every update. If you find any HTML tag (DOM element) that you think can be removed you can write to us and we will check it.
Best Regards.
-
AuthorPosts
Tagged: bad support, DOM, not optimized theme
- You must be logged in to create new topics. Login / Register